Governor’s Statement: June 05, 2026

The Monetary Policy Committee voted unanimously to keep the policy repo rate unchanged at 5.25 per cent, with the standing deposit facility rate at 5.00 per cent and the marginal standing facility rate and Bank Rate at 5.50 per cent, while retaining a neutral stance. The Governor announced five measures to attract foreign capital: expanding the universe of specified securities under the Fully Accessible Route by including new 15-, 30-, and 40-year G-secs and removing limits on FPI investment under the General Route; increasing NRI/OCI equity investment limits and extending the facility to all Persons Resident Outside India; providing a concessional forex swap facility for PSU External Commercial Borrowings and full hedging cost bearing for AD banks raising FCNR(B) deposits, both valid until September 30, 2026; and restoring the time for realization of export proceeds to nine months.
